BUSINESS REPORT: Maryland — SSA’s New Data Hub Moves Forward In Urbana

Buisness Facilities Contributed Content

Sustainable materials will be used in the National Support Center facilities, and the project is designed to incorporate energy-efficient heating and cooling systems and on-site renewable energy sources. The new data center will seek LEED Gold certification, and is scheduled to complete construction in late 2014. MARYLAND FAST FACTS.
